The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Henry J Collier, born in 1850 in Stonehouse, Gloucestershire, consisted of 6 members. Henry J was the head of the household, married to Ann Collier, born in 1838 in Cinderford, Gloucestershire, England. They had 2 children; Minnie E (born 1875 in St Pancras, Middlesex, England) and Nellie S A (born 1877 in St Pancras, Middlesex, England).
During the period, also present in the household were Henry J's Lodger, Richard (born 1837 in Falmouth, Cornwall, England) and Henry J's Lodger, Joseph (born 1859 in Barnstaple, Devon, England).
